码迷,mamicode.com
首页 > 2019年03月20日 > 全部分享
AtomicInteger类和int原生类型自增鲜明的对比
AtomicInteger这个类的存在是为了满足在高并发的情况下,原生的整形数值自增线程不安全的问题。比如说 int i = 0 ; i++; 上面的写法是线程不安全的。 有的人可能会说了,可以使用synchronized关键字啊。 但是这里笔者要说的是,使用了synchronized去做同步的话系 ...
分类:其他好文   时间:2019-03-20 01:07:18    阅读次数:131
Annotation
首先,对Annotation库的简单介绍包含一系列有用元注释,帮助开发者在编译期间发现可能存在的bug是属于Support Lib其中之一,独立jar包通过注释来完善自身代码质量官方文档:AndroidAnnotations是一个能让你进行快速开发的开源框架,它让你关注真正重要的地方,它可以简化你的 ...
分类:其他好文   时间:2019-03-20 01:07:00    阅读次数:124
Ubuntu18.04安装MySQL(未设置密码或忘记密码)
? 一 安装MySQL sudo apt get update sudo apt get install mysql server 二 密码问题 1 安装时提示设置密码 这种情况没什么问题,通过已下命令登录MySQL mysql u root p 2 安装时没有提示设置密码 这种情况可以尝试使用空密 ...
分类:数据库   时间:2019-03-20 01:06:42    阅读次数:244
【Linux】linux常用查看命令
查看磁盘大小的命令df 、du df -h 查看整台服务器的硬盘使用情况 du -sh * 查看每个文件夹的大小 ps -ef 查看所有进程 top 实时显示进程状态用户 free -m 查看内存使用量和交换区使用量 uname -a 查看内核版本命令/查看内核/操作系统/CPU信息 cat ... ...
分类:系统相关   时间:2019-03-20 01:06:30    阅读次数:190
分析Linux内核5.0系统调用处理过程
学号: 363 本实验来源 https://github.com/mengning/linuxkernel/ 一、实验要求 1.编译内核5.02.qemu -kernel linux-5.0.1/arch/x86/boot/bzImage -initrd rootfs.img3.选择系统调用号后两位 ...
分类:系统相关   时间:2019-03-20 01:06:12    阅读次数:320
关于用String Calender类 计算闰年的Demo
package cn.zmh.zuoye;import java.util.Calendar;public class StringRun { public static void main(String[] args) { fun1(); } /* * 闰年计算 * 2000 3000 * 高级的 ...
分类:其他好文   时间:2019-03-20 01:05:41    阅读次数:150
三维模型搜索项目总结
关于三维模型搜索引擎项目相关度排序算法是怎么做的: 以文字搜模型: 基于Lucene文本搜索引擎,查找最匹配的; 以图片搜模型: 计算图片特征,对图片特征计算HashCode, 搜索的时候匹配HashCode; 以模型搜模型: 计算模型的特征得到n维特征矩阵, 对特征矩阵计算HashCode, 搜索 ...
分类:其他好文   时间:2019-03-20 01:05:11    阅读次数:240
python多继承中子类访问祖先类的同名成员
子类调用父类的同名成员 方式1: 方式2:使用super() 方式3:但super会有一个从左到右的继承顺序问题,默认是先继承左边,本例中为class A,如果我就是想用super()的方法调用B的成员,可以显式指明,如下例 方式4:再来一个例子,在多重继承中,最好显式指明super()当前类的父类 ...
分类:编程语言   时间:2019-03-20 01:04:43    阅读次数:179
数据库系统概念:数据库的修改
public class DataBase { public static void main() { } } /* 3.9 数据库的修改 3.9.1 删除 3.9.2 插入 3.9.3更新 SQL提供case结构,我们可以利用它在一条update语句中,执行前面的两种更新: 原代码: update... ...
分类:数据库   时间:2019-03-20 01:04:31    阅读次数:147
tkinter Scale滑块
鼠标拖动和绑定鼠标滚轮移动: ...
分类:其他好文   时间:2019-03-20 01:04:12    阅读次数:166
Session与Cookie的区别
①Cookie存储在本地浏览器上,可以被伪造,安全性低;Session存储在服务器上,过多的Session会消耗服务器资源 ②每个Session都有一个session ID,当服务器生成一个session时,就会往客户端发送一个cookie,这个cookie里面存储的就是session ID ③Se ...
分类:其他好文   时间:2019-03-20 01:04:00    阅读次数:120
Java内存管理-程序运行过程(一)
勿在流沙住高台,出来混迟早要还的。 做一个积极的人 编码、改bug、提升自己 我有一个乐园,面向编程,春暖花开! 相信在做Java开发的伙伴一定知道 JVM (Java Virtual Machine(Java虚拟机)!本系列会开启对JVM相关的知识的探索和总结,让我们一起踏入JVM的学习之旅中,去 ...
分类:编程语言   时间:2019-03-20 01:03:46    阅读次数:160
Django中使用geetest实现滑动验证
下载第三方模块 导入模块social-auth-app-django 和geetest 提前去官网下载gt.js或者引入http://static.geetest.com/static/tools/gt.js 在django引用 1.目录结构 2.html层 3.urls.py 4.views.py ...
分类:其他好文   时间:2019-03-20 01:03:26    阅读次数:197
SAP函数 CS_WHERE_USED_MAT 反查上层BOM
遇到用户要根据下层物料反查最上层BOM物料是什么。 试了一下,通过函数 CS_WHERE_USED_MAT 来查询,但是只能往上查询一层,类似事务码CS15的效果。如果要找最上层物料,需要自己写迭代进行查询。 或者可以参考SAP程序 RCS15001,可以实现多级查询。 ...
分类:其他好文   时间:2019-03-20 01:03:13    阅读次数:290
【Codeforces 404C】Restore Graph
【链接】 "我是链接,点我呀:)" 【题意】 每个节点的度数不超过k 让你重构一个图 使得这个图满足 从某个点开始到其他点的最短路满足输入的要求 【题解】 把点按照dep的值分类 显然只能由dep到dep+1连边 设cnt[dep]表示到起点的距离为dep的点的集合 如果cnt[dep].size ...
分类:其他好文   时间:2019-03-20 01:02:56    阅读次数:167
leetcode 894. 所有可能的满二叉树(All Possible Full Binary Trees)
题目 满二叉树是一类二叉树,其中每个结点恰好有 0 或 2 个子结点。 返回包含 N 个结点的所有可能满二叉树的列表。 答案的每个元素都是一个可能树的根结点。 答案中每个树的每个结点都必须有 node.val=0。 你可以按任何顺序返回树的最终列表。 示例: 输入:7输出:[[0,0,0,null, ...
分类:其他好文   时间:2019-03-20 01:02:39    阅读次数:198
传值引用和调用引用的区别
只需要记住一句话: 传值引用一般就是生成一个临时对象,而引用调用是调用参数本身。 参照下面C语言代码理解: 在 test.h文件里实现两个方法 #include <stdio.h> 在 test.c文件里调用这两个方法如下: 打印结果: ...
分类:其他好文   时间:2019-03-20 01:02:24    阅读次数:173
648条   上一页 1 ... 31 32 33 34 35 36 37 ... 39 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!